- Precision Drilling (NYSE:PDS) agrees to sell its directional drilling business to Cathedral Energy (OTC:CETEF) for $6.5M in an all-stock deal.
- Precision also is granted the right to nominate a member to Cathedral’s board of directors.
- "Our investment and strategic partnership with Cathedral allow for the combined strengths of both entities to further advance directional specific technologies and provide a differentiated service offering," Precision says.
- Yesterday, Precision reported Q2 revenues that roughly matched consensus estimates.
